Melianthus Major, also known as ‘Honey Bush’, is a striking and dramatic perennial admired for its bold foliage and unique appearance. This robust plant features large, deeply cut, and glossy green leaves with a silvery underside, creating a lush and textured backdrop. In late spring to summer it produces interesting, tubular flowers in shades of reddish-brown to deep maroon, which attract bees and other pollinators.
Melianthus major is perfect for adding a tropical or exotic flair to garden beds, borders, and large containers. Its impressive foliage and unusual flowers make it a standout choice for enhancing various garden designs, including modern, Mediterranean, and tropical landscapes.
Melianthus Major care
Grow Melianthus major in a sunny to partially shaded location to ensure the best growth and flowering. It thrives in well-drained soil and benefits from regular watering, especially during dry periods, to maintain its lush appearance. This plant is generally low-maintenance and resistant to most pests and diseases, though it may be susceptible to root rot in poorly drained soils. Pruning is minimal but can be done to remove any dead or damaged leaves and to control size if necessary. In colder climates, consider providing winter protection, such as mulching around the base, to shield the plant from frost and help it recover in the spring.
